How to Start a Career in Cybersecurity (With or Without a Degree)
Cybersecurity is one of the most dynamic and high-demand fields in tech today. Whether you’re a college graduate or someone looking to switch careers, you can build a successful career in cybersecurity by leveraging the right skills, certifications, and experience. Here’s a step-by-step guide to help you get started, with or without a degree.
1. Understand Cybersecurity Basics
The first step in your journey is to familiarize yourself with cybersecurity fundamentals. This includes learning about:
- Common threats include malware, ransomware, and phishing.
- Key defences such as firewalls, encryption, and intrusion detection systems.
- Security frameworks and risk management principles.
Many free online resources are available to get started, such as Cybrary, YouTube tutorials, and introductory courses on platforms like Coursera and edX.
2. Explore Different Areas of Cybersecurity
Cybersecurity is a broad field with many specializations. Some of the most popular areas include:
- Network Security: Protecting networks from unauthorized access.
- Cloud Security: Securing data and applications in cloud environments.
- Application Security: Ensuring software is free from vulnerabilities.
- Penetration Testing: Simulating attacks to identify weaknesses.
- Incident Response: Responding to and mitigating security breaches.
Research these areas to find what resonates with you the most.
3. Build a Strong Technical Foundation
Cybersecurity professionals need a solid understanding of technology. Start by:
- Learning the basics of networking, such as TCP/IP, DNS, and VPNs.
- Gaining familiarity with operating systems, especially Linux and Windows.
- Learning programming languages like Python for automation and Bash or PowerShell for scripting.
4. Earn Industry-Recognized Certifications
Certifications are critical in cybersecurity, especially if you don’t have a degree. They validate your skills and demonstrate your commitment to employers. Start with entry-level certifications like:
- CompTIA Security+
- Certified Ethical Hacker (CEH)
As you advance, consider intermediate and advanced certifications:
- CompTIA CySA+ for cybersecurity analytics.
- CISSP (Certified Information Systems Security Professional) for advanced roles.
5. Gain Hands-On Experience
Theory is important, but hands-on practice is essential. Build experience by:
- Practising on platforms like Hack The Box, TryHackMe, and RangeForce.
- Setting up a virtual home lab to experiment with firewalls, IDS, and penetration testing tools.
- Participating in Capture the Flag (CTF) competitions to solve real-world cybersecurity challenges.
6. Build a Portfolio
A portfolio can set you apart from the competition. Document your cybersecurity projects and share them on GitHub or a personal website. Examples of projects to include:
- Simulated attacks and defences.
- Vulnerability scanning and patching.
- Malware analysis reports.
7. Gain Real-World Experience
Entry-level roles like IT Support, Helpdesk Technician, or Junior SOC Analyst are great starting points. If you can’t find paid work immediately, consider:
- Volunteering to secure a small business’s website or system.
- Taking internships or apprenticeships to learn on the job.
8. Build Your Personal Brand
Networking and visibility are key in cybersecurity.
- Share your learning journey on platforms like LinkedIn or Twitter.
- Start a blog to write about cybersecurity trends or projects you’ve worked on.
- Join communities like Reddit’s r/cybersecurity or attend conferences like DEF CON or Black Hat.
A strong personal brand can open doors to mentorships, collaborations, and job opportunities.
9. Stay Updated
Cybersecurity evolves rapidly, and staying ahead of threats is part of the job. Follow reputable resources like:
- Krebs on Security
- Dark Reading
- The CyberWire Podcast
Regularly update your skills by learning about new technologies like cloud security, AI, and machine learning.
10. Apply for Cybersecurity Jobs
Once you’ve built a foundation, start applying for entry-level roles, such as:
- Security Analyst
- Threat Intelligence Analyst
- Penetration Tester
Tailor your resume to highlight certifications, hands-on experience, and projects. Networking through LinkedIn and industry events can also help you uncover hidden job opportunities.
Final Thoughts
A career in cybersecurity is accessible to anyone willing to put in the effort, with or without a degree. By following these 10 steps—understanding the basics, gaining hands-on experience, earning certifications, and building a network—you can establish yourself in this exciting field.
Remember, persistence is key. Cybersecurity is not just about protecting systems; it’s about constant learning and adaptation. Start today, and you’ll be amazed at how far you can go.